Quick reminder: Tip direct visit means see Analytics does not know where understand user came customer because the click does not pass the referrer, gclid, or UTM parameter. Precisely as it was in Universal Analytics, the session resource will certainly be straight just if Analytics can not see any kind of various other resource of see for the provided individual within the lookback window.

We will go back to the lookback home window matter later in this post. A Google Analytics session is not the like a browser session. In GA4, a session begins when a customer visits the site or application and also finishes after the user's inactivity for a specified time (thirty minutes by default see this Analytics aid write-up).

If the browser window is shut, another see to the website within the time restriction would still belong to the same session unless the web browser erases cookies as well as internet browser data after closing the web browser window, as an example in incognito setting. In Universal Analytics, when a customer re-visits the internet site from a brand-new resource throughout an existing session, the existing session is terminated, and a new session starts with that new resource.

If a visit from a brand-new source takes place throughout a session, a new session will certainly not begin, and the source address of the existing session will certainly stay unchanged. It does not mean that the browse through from the brand-new source is overlooked. GA4 records the resource of this check out, and the event-scope acknowledgment reports (extra on that later on in this short article) will take into account all resources of all sessions.

In GA4, these sees will not unnaturally inflate the variety of sessions, as in Universal Analytics. Sources of these visits are so-called undesirable referrals as well as should be omitted. Brows through from omitted references are reported as direct check outs. In GA4, these brows through are de facto disregarded due to the fact that the session source and the session matter continue to be unchanged.
